Libulan

Visayan · deity · Visayan traditional religion; continuing · deity

Libulan is the copper-bodied and timid child among the four offspring of the wind and the sea. Swept along in his brothers' revolt against the sky rather than leading it, he is destroyed by Kaptan's bolts, and his soft body becomes the moon. His name is the Bisaya word bulan, 'moon.'
